Unit Definitions

What is Exbibyte ?

An Exbibyte (EiB) is a binary unit of digital information that is equal to 1,152,921,504,606,846,976 bytes (or 9,223,372,036,854,775,808 bits) and is defined by the International Electro technical Commission(IEC). The prefix 'exbi' is derived from the binary number system and it is used to distinguish it from the decimal-based 'exabyte' (EB). It is widely used in the field of computing as it more accurately represents the storage size of high end servers and data storage arrays.

What is Gibibyte ?

A Gibibyte (GiB) is a binary unit of digital information that is equal to 1,073,741,824 bytes (or 8,589,934,592 bits) and is defined by the International Electro technical Commission(IEC). The prefix 'gibi' is derived from the binary number system and it is used to distinguish it from the decimal-based 'gigabyte' (GB). It is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.
